96/329/3 Instruction pamphlet, Australele, paper, The Australele Company of Australia, Sydney, 1930-1939
Description
Instruction pamphlet, Australele, paper, The Australele Company of Australia, Sydney, 1930-1939. Instruction pamphlet for Australele, complete, 6 pages. Features 8 songs that can be played on the instrument. Numbers at side of lyrics correspond with the buttons on the instrument. Cover and second page feature text advertising the instrument. Guide to tuning, instrument and accessory prices and provisional patent number.
Designed: The Australele Company of Australia; Australia
Made: The Australele Company of Australia; Australia; 1930 - 1939
Used: Australia
Owned: Australia
